Department: Ops Engineering 

Reports to: Lead SDE

Location: Vancouver, CA

Employment Type: Full-time

Start Date: ASAP

Who we are: 

Fabric is a new commerce platform that gives retailers tools to create Amazon-grade shopping experiences. We champion a new, harmonious way of doing business that emphasizes connectedness and collaboration over competition and dominance. This is showcased in our products that rely on microservices, APIs, and easy integrations, and in our globally distributed team that genuinely cares about its customers. Our founders directed groundbreaking commerce initiatives at Staples and eBay, and our CEO created multi-billion dollar projects at Amazon. We're growing fast and looking for more awesome people to join us.

Your next career: 

The Software Quality Engineer, partners with Product, Engineering and Design teams to deliver new features and enhancements for Fabric’s new eCommerce platform. This position focuses on providing eCommerce and related technology expertise to design, develop, and support of on-line, customer-facing, eCommerce products.

The successful candidate will have experience as a strong, hands-on technologist. A person who is comfortable with multiple priorities in a fast-paced environment is required. Work with other engineers, managers, Product Management, QA, and Operations teams to develop product features that meet market needs with respect to functionality, performance, reliability, realistic implementation schedules, and adherence to development goals and principles.

Your responsibilities: 

  • Creation of automated test scripts to reduce the amount of time and effort spent on testing.
  • Strongly adhere to specification and style guides.
  • Ensure the application meets the performance, quality and targets.
  • Leverage new and established testing methodologies.
  • Translate the given design document into proper Test Cases for maintainability.
  • Work hand-in-hand with developers to understand the flow of modules and document it.
  • Execution of test cases/test scripts for manual/automation testing.
  • Should have working knowledge of SQL server.
  • Design and create test conditions and scripts to address business and technical use cases.
  • Analyze data and results of tests, record defects, provide status.
  • Document, track and escalate issues as appropriate, using JIRA or similar tools/means.
  • Participate in troubleshooting and triaging of issues with different teams to drive towards root cause identification and resolution.
  • Build Deployment on Test Environment.

What you bring to the table:

  • 5+ year experience as QA Engineer
  • At least 2-3 years of building automated test frameworks (Selenium WebDriver specifically) 
  • Must have complete knowledge of the Testing lifecycle.
  • Must have  experience with REST API based testing strategies
  • Experience with SDLC including unit tests, code management, and build tools (Maven, SBT), code management tools (Bitbucket) and deployment tools (Jenkins)
  • Experience with Performance Testing (CloudTest, JMeter, Web Page Test)
  • Must have excellent manual testing skills (Unit, Cluster and Integration testing).
  • Must have good written & communications skills to write the test cases and documentation.
  • Experience with continuous integration and delivery using AWS and container technologies such as docker is required 
  • Good Analytical skills, Proactive, Capability of thinking through a scenario.

What we bring to the table:

  • Competitive compensation packages
  • PTO and Holiday plans
  • Additional Benefits packages which include Medical, Dental, Life, and Vision
  • Fast-paced, fun and collaborative environment 
  • A team invested in you both personally and professionally

 

Apply for this Job

* Required